If you’re a computer science student (or even from a non-CS background), you’ve probably come across the phrase python internship online while searching for ways to build skills and gain experience. It’s one of the most searched opportunities today, and for a good reason. Python is everywhere—from web development to artificial intelligence—and internships are the fastest way to move from learning to actually doing.
This guide is written in a simple, honest way to help you understand what a python internship online really looks like, what you should expect, and how to get one without wasting time.
The demand for Python developers has increased rapidly in the last few years. Companies prefer Python because it is simple, powerful, and widely used in real-world applications.
A python internship online makes things even easier. You don’t need to relocate, you can work from your home, and you still get exposure to real projects. For students in smaller cities or those who cannot travel, this becomes a practical and accessible option.
Another reason for its popularity is flexibility. Many internships allow you to work part-time while continuing your studies. This balance is what makes a python internship online attractive compared to traditional in-office internships.
Many students assume that internships are just about watching tutorials or doing basic tasks. In reality, a good python internship online involves hands-on work.
You may be asked to:
The tasks depend on the company, but the key idea is simple: you are expected to apply what you know.
Before applying for a python internship online, you don’t need to be an expert. However, you should have a strong foundation.
You should be comfortable with:
Without these, even a beginner-level python internship online can feel difficult.
Companies value how you think more than how much you know. Practicing simple coding problems helps you improve your logic and prepares you for real tasks.
Depending on your interest, you can learn:
These skills make your profile stronger for any python internship online opportunity.
Not all internships are the same. Choosing the right type depends on your interest.
If you enjoy building websites, you can work with backend frameworks. This is one of the most common roles offered in a python internship online.
Here, you deal with data—cleaning, analyzing, and visualizing it. This type of online Python internship is ideal if you enjoy working with numbers and insights.
Some companies hire interns to automate repetitive tasks. This is a great entry point if you’re just starting your python internship online journey.
More advanced roles involve training models and working with datasets. These positions are fewer but highly rewarding.
Finding a good internship to learn python online can feel confusing at first. There are many listings, but not all of them are genuine.
Start with trusted platforms and search using clear terms like python internship online instead of vague keywords. Read the job description carefully. Check whether the company has a real website, proper contact details, and clear expectations.
Avoid internships that:
A real python internship online will focus on learning and contribution, not shortcuts.
Many students struggle not because of lack of talent, but because of avoidable mistakes.
One common mistake is applying without preparation. Even for a beginner-level python internship online, companies expect basic knowledge.
Another mistake is copying projects from the internet without understanding them. During interviews, this becomes obvious.
Some students also apply to too many internships without customizing their resume. It’s better to apply to fewer roles with a focused approach.
Getting selected for a python internship online is competitive, but not impossible.
Instead of waiting for an internship, start building your own projects:
These show that you are serious about your goals.
Highlight:
Keep it simple and relevant to the python internship online role.
Avoid long messages. Just explain:
Clarity makes a strong impression.
A python internship online is more than just a certificate.
You gain:
These benefits stay with you long after the internship ends.
While a python internship online is convenient, it also comes with challenges.
You need discipline. Without a structured office setting, it becomes easier to get distracted.
Communication can also be tricky. You must be comfortable asking questions and updating your progress regularly.
Time management is another key factor. Balancing studies and an internship requires planning.
Yes, but only if you take it seriously.
Learning Python online is not just about completing tasks. It’s about learning how to think like a developer. If you actively participate, ask questions, and try to improve, the experience can be very valuable.
However, if you treat it casually, you may not gain much from it.
Once you get selected for a python internship online, prepare yourself properly.
Starting strong helps you build confidence early.
A python internship online can open several paths.
You may:
The experience you gain becomes a stepping stone for your career.
A python internship online is one of the simplest ways to move from learning Python to actually using it in real situations. It doesn’t require you to be perfect, but it does require effort and consistency.
If you focus on building skills, applying what you learn, and staying curious, you can make the most of the opportunity. Instead of waiting for the perfect moment, start preparing now and take the first step toward your career.
No, basic knowledge is enough to start. Most companies expect you to learn during the internship.
Some are paid, while others offer only experience or certificates. It depends on the company.
Most internships last between 1 to 3 months, but some can go up to 6 months.
Many students feel Internship Company is easier to approach because it focuses on:
This makes it suitable for students who are just starting and don’t have much experience.
Yes, many students use internships as a stepping stone to secure full-time roles, especially if they perform well.